Hello forum,
I would be interested in finding/starting a study group with players in the UK or Europe (for easy scheduling of afternoon/ evening sessions). I've seen people doing it but in the US. I dont know if this has been asked already, I couldn't find anything.

The idea is to play a Home game (cash or tourney) for like 60 minutes (with play money/ super low stakes) and then jump on a Zoom call all together for another hour to review hands and discuss strategy. It seems a great way to share knowledge and improve our game, together. Maybe you could even have 2 different groups based on skills level/usual stakes.

Anyway, I'm happy to hear from people that are interested or have comments!
